[Pkg-e-devel] Bug#554313: FTBFS with binutils-gold

Peter Fritzsche peter.fritzsche at gmx.de
Tue Nov 3 23:03:52 UTC 2009


Source: e17
Version: 0.16.999.062-1
Severity: minor
User: peter.fritzsche at gmx.de
Usertags: no-add-needed

Tried to build your package and it fails to build with GNU binutils-gold. The
important difference is that --no-add-needed is the default behavior of of GNU
binutils-gold. Please provide all needed libraries to the linker when building
your executables.

More informations can be found at
 http://wiki.debian.org/qa.debian.org/FTBFS#A2009-11-02Packagesfailingbecausebinutils-gold.2BAC8-indirectlinking

/bin/bash ../../libtool --tag=CC   --mode=link cc -std=gnu99  -g -O2 -g -Wall -O2 -export-dynamic  -o enlightenment e_main.o 
e_user.o e_manager.o e_path.o e_init.o e_ipc.o e_msgbus.o e_error.o e_container.o e_zone.o e_desk.o e_border.o e_pointer.o 
e_config.o e_config_data.o e_menu.o e_object.o e_icon.o e_box.o e_flowlayout.o e_int_menus.o e_module.o e_atoms.o e_utils.o 
e_canvas.o e_focus.o e_place.o e_resist.o e_startup.o e_hints.o e_signals.o e_xinerama.o e_table.o e_layout.o e_test.o 
e_font.o e_intl.o e_intl_data.o e_theme.o e_dnd.o e_bindings.o e_moveresize.o e_actions.o e_popup.o e_gadcon_popup.o 
e_ipc_codec.o e_prefix.o e_datastore.o e_msg.o e_alert.o e_maximize.o e_grabinput.o e_bg.o e_remember.o e_win.o e_pan.o 
e_dialog.o e_about.o e_theme_about.o e_editable.o e_entry.o e_widget.o e_widget_check.o e_widget_radio.o 
e_widget_framelist.o e_widget_list.o e_widget_button.o e_widget_label.o e_widget_frametable.o e_widget_table.o 
e_widget_entry.o e_widget_image.o e_config_dialog.o e_configure.o e_int_border_locks.o e_thumb.o e_int_border_remember.o 
e_eap_editor.o e_scrollframe.o e_int_border_menu.o e_ilist.o e_livethumb.o e_widget_ilist.o e_widget_config_list.o 
e_slider.o e_widget_slider.o e_desklock.o e_screensaver.o e_dpms.o e_int_config_modules.o e_exehist.o e_color_class.o 
e_widget_textblock.o e_stolen.o e_gadcon.o e_shelf.o e_widget_preview.o e_int_shelf_config.o e_int_gadcon_config.o 
e_confirm_dialog.o e_int_border_prop.o e_entry_dialog.o e_fm.o e_fm_hal.o e_fm_op_registry.o e_widget_scrollframe.o e_sha1.o 
e_widget_fsel.o e_fm_mime.o e_color.o e_spectrum.o e_widget_spectrum.o e_widget_cslider.o e_widget_csel.o 
e_widget_color_well.o e_color_dialog.o e_sys.o e_obj_dialog.o e_widget_aspect.o e_widget_desk_preview.o e_filereg.o 
e_fm_prop.o e_mouse.o e_order.o e_exec.o e_widget_font_preview.o e_fm_custom.o e_toolbar.o e_int_toolbar_config.o 
e_powersave.o e_slidesel.o e_slidecore.o e_widget_flist.o e_scale.o e_widget_toolbar.o e_widget_toolbook.o  -lecore_evas -
lecore_fb -lecore_x -lecore_txt -lecore_input -lecore_ipc -ledje -lecore_imf_evas -lembryo -lecore_job -leet -lecore_imf -
levas -lefreet -lefreet_mime -lecore_file -lecore_con -lgnutls -lcurl -lehal -ledbus -lecore -ldbus-1 -lpthread -lrt -leina     
-lecore_imf_evas -lecore_imf -levas -lecore -leina   -L/usr/X11R6/lib -lX11 -lXext -ldl   -lpam
libtool: link: cc -std=gnu99 -g -O2 -g -Wall -O2 -o enlightenment e_main.o e_user.o e_manager.o e_path.o e_init.o e_ipc.o 
e_msgbus.o e_error.o e_container.o e_zone.o e_desk.o e_border.o e_pointer.o e_config.o e_config_data.o e_menu.o e_object.o 
e_icon.o e_box.o e_flowlayout.o e_int_menus.o e_module.o e_atoms.o e_utils.o e_canvas.o e_focus.o e_place.o e_resist.o 
e_startup.o e_hints.o e_signals.o e_xinerama.o e_table.o e_layout.o e_test.o e_font.o e_intl.o e_intl_data.o e_theme.o 
e_dnd.o e_bindings.o e_moveresize.o e_actions.o e_popup.o e_gadcon_popup.o e_ipc_codec.o e_prefix.o e_datastore.o e_msg.o 
e_alert.o e_maximize.o e_grabinput.o e_bg.o e_remember.o e_win.o e_pan.o e_dialog.o e_about.o e_theme_about.o e_editable.o 
e_entry.o e_widget.o e_widget_check.o e_widget_radio.o e_widget_framelist.o e_widget_list.o e_widget_button.o 
e_widget_label.o e_widget_frametable.o e_widget_table.o e_widget_entry.o e_widget_image.o e_config_dialog.o e_configure.o 
e_int_border_locks.o e_thumb.o e_int_border_remember.o e_eap_editor.o e_scrollframe.o e_int_border_menu.o e_ilist.o 
e_livethumb.o e_widget_ilist.o e_widget_config_list.o e_slider.o e_widget_slider.o e_desklock.o e_screensaver.o e_dpms.o 
e_int_config_modules.o e_exehist.o e_color_class.o e_widget_textblock.o e_stolen.o e_gadcon.o e_shelf.o e_widget_preview.o 
e_int_shelf_config.o e_int_gadcon_config.o e_confirm_dialog.o e_int_border_prop.o e_entry_dialog.o e_fm.o e_fm_hal.o 
e_fm_op_registry.o e_widget_scrollframe.o e_sha1.o e_widget_fsel.o e_fm_mime.o e_color.o e_spectrum.o e_widget_spectrum.o 
e_widget_cslider.o e_widget_csel.o e_widget_color_well.o e_color_dialog.o e_sys.o e_obj_dialog.o e_widget_aspect.o 
e_widget_desk_preview.o e_filereg.o e_fm_prop.o e_mouse.o e_order.o e_exec.o e_widget_font_preview.o e_fm_custom.o 
e_toolbar.o e_int_toolbar_config.o e_powersave.o e_slidesel.o e_slidecore.o e_widget_flist.o e_scale.o e_widget_toolbar.o 
e_widget_toolbook.o -Wl,--export-dynamic  -lecore_evas -lecore_fb -lecore_x -lecore_txt -lecore_input -lecore_ipc -ledje -
lembryo -lecore_job -leet -lefreet -lefreet_mime -lecore_file -lecore_con /usr/lib/libgnutls.so /usr/lib/libcurl-gnutls.so -
lehal -ledbus -ldbus-1 -lpthread -lrt -lecore_imf_evas -lecore_imf -levas -lecore -leina -L/usr/X11R6/lib -lX11 -lXext -ldl 
-lpam
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:769: error: undefined reference to 'atan'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:771: error: undefined reference to 'sincos'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:772: error: undefined reference to 'sqrt'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:773: error: undefined reference to 'sqrt'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:775: error: undefined reference to 'sqrt'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:629: error: undefined reference to 'atan'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:631: error: undefined reference to 'sincos'
/usr/bin/ld: e_desk.o: in function e_desk_show:e_desk.c:632: error: undefined reference to 'sqrt'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7646: error: undefined reference to 'sin'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7639: error: undefined reference to 'cos'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7641: error: undefined reference to 'cos'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7648: error: undefined reference to 'sin'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7653: error: undefined reference to 'cos'
/usr/bin/ld: e_border.o: in function _e_border_shade_animator:e_border.c:7655: error: undefined reference to 'cos'
/usr/bin/ld: e_slider.o: in function _e_smart_value_limit:e_slider.c:294: error: undefined reference to 'round'
/usr/bin/ld: e_slider.o: in function _e_smart_value_limit:e_slider.c:292: error: undefined reference to 'floor'
/usr/bin/ld: e_slider.o: in function _e_smart_value_limit:e_slider.c:290: error: undefined reference to 'ceil'
collect2: ld returned 1 exit status
make[4]: *** [enlightenment] Error 1





More information about the Pkg-e-devel mailing list